AWS CodeBuild目录问题?

Cha*_*ker 2 amazon-web-services aws-codebuild

使用股票CodeBuild Ubuntu14.04基本图像.

其他人遇到目录的奇怪行为?像"pushd"这样的命令不存在.你从这个奇怪的"/ tmp/src200838814/src"目录开始.cd命令似乎也很糟糕.

当你试图运行cmake时真的很难.

小智 7

AWS CodeBuild的工作方式是每个命令都在基本目录中执行.对于您的情况,所有命令都将在"/ tmp/src200838814/src"中执行.如果您想在不同的目录中执行命令,则必须链接单个命令以移动您,然后执行.

cd other-dir && cmake
Run Code Online (Sandbox Code Playgroud)

如果您有任何其他问题,请告诉我.